Key Factors to Consider
When evaluating Tacoma lease deals in NJ, several factors come into play. The monthly payment is the most obvious, but don't let it be the only consideration. Look at the total cost of the lease, including the down payment, any upfront fees, and the residual value of the truck at the end of the lease term. The lease term is another crucial factor. Most Tacoma leases are for 24, 36, or 48 months. Longer terms generally result in lower monthly payments, but you'll pay more in interest over time. Shorter terms mean higher monthly payments, but you'll have access to a new truck sooner. Consider your driving habits when choosing the mileage allowance. Most leases have a mileage limit, such as 10,000, 12,000, or 15,000 miles per year. If you exceed the mileage limit, you'll be charged a fee, usually per mile. Estimate your annual mileage carefully to avoid these overage charges. The down payment affects your monthly payment. A higher down payment will lower your monthly payment, but it also increases your upfront costs. Evaluate your budget and determine what you're comfortable with. Finally, consider any additional fees, such as acquisition fees, disposition fees, and early termination fees. These fees can add up, so be sure to factor them into your overall cost analysis. Negotiating Your Tacoma Lease Deal
Alright, let's talk about the art of negotiation. Finding a great Tacoma lease deal in NJ often involves some degree of negotiation. It's not a scary process; it's all about being informed and confident. Before you step into the dealership, do your homework. Know the MSRP (Manufacturer's Suggested Retail Price) of the Tacoma you want, and research current market values. Arm yourself with information from online resources, reviews, and pricing guides. This gives you a starting point for negotiation. Shop around. Visit multiple dealerships and get quotes from each one. This gives you leverage because you can compare offers and play them against each other. When negotiating, focus on the capitalized cost (the price you're essentially borrowing) and the money factor (the interest rate). These two numbers significantly impact your monthly payment. Try to negotiate the capitalized cost down. The lower the price of the truck, the lower your monthly payments will be. Ask about the money factor. It's like the interest rate on a loan. A lower money factor means lower interest charges. Be prepared to walk away. Sometimes, the best deal isn't available at a particular dealership. If the dealer isn't willing to meet your price, be ready to leave. This shows you're serious and often prompts them to make a better offer. Lastly, consider the trade-in value of your current vehicle, if applicable. A good trade-in can reduce your overall costs. Understanding Lease Terms and Conditions
Before you sign any Tacoma lease deals in NJ, it's critical to understand the fine print. Lease agreements can be complex, and you should be aware of all the terms and conditions. The lease term, as discussed, is the length of the lease, typically 24, 36, or 48 months. The mileage allowance is the maximum number of miles you can drive during the lease term. Exceeding this limit results in overage fees. The monthly payment includes the depreciation, the rent charge (interest), and any taxes or fees. Make sure you understand how the monthly payment is calculated. The down payment, or capitalized cost reduction, is an upfront payment that lowers your monthly payment. The residual value is the estimated value of the truck at the end of the lease term. The money factor, or lease rate, is similar to an interest rate. A lower money factor means lower interest charges. Acquisition fees are charged by the leasing company to cover the cost of setting up the lease. Disposition fees are charged when you return the vehicle at the end of the lease. Early termination fees apply if you break the lease agreement before its end. Excess wear and tear charges can be assessed if the truck has excessive damage or wear beyond normal use. Carefully review the lease agreement before signing. Important Clauses to Review
When reviewing the lease agreement, focus on specific clauses to avoid any unpleasant surprises. Pay close attention to the section on mileage limits and overage fees. Make sure the mileage allowance is sufficient for your driving needs. Review the section on wear and tear. Understand what is considered "excessive" wear and what you will be charged for. Look for any restrictions on modifications. Most lease agreements prohibit significant modifications to the vehicle. Check the insurance requirements. You'll need to maintain specific insurance coverage, including liability and comprehensive coverage, to meet the lease requirements. Read the early termination clause carefully. Understand the penalties if you need to end the lease early. Review the section on purchase options. If you decide to buy the truck at the end of the lease, you'll need to pay the residual value plus any applicable taxes and fees. Be sure to understand the terms of the warranty. The Toyota warranty typically covers the lease term, but confirm the details. Finally, check the section on arbitration or dispute resolution. Understand how any disputes will be handled. Comparing Tacoma Trims and Features
When considering Tacoma lease deals in NJ, it's essential to understand the different trim levels and features available. The Toyota Tacoma offers various trims, each with its own set of features and capabilities. The base trim, often the SR, provides a solid foundation with essential features and is usually the most affordable. The SR5 offers additional features and upgrades, such as a larger infotainment system and enhanced interior. The TRD Sport is geared towards on-road performance, with sport-tuned suspension and unique styling. The TRD Off-Road is designed for off-road adventures, with features like a locking rear differential and off-road suspension. The Limited trim adds luxury features, such as leather upholstery and premium audio. The TRD Pro is the top-of-the-line off-road model, with advanced features like a Fox suspension. Research the features and capabilities of each trim level to determine which one best suits your needs and budget.
